If you need to collect content or documents from a variety of people, Content Snare will save you time and sanity.

When gathering content from stakeholders or clients, you spend a lot of time chasing up and reminding people. When they finally respond after weeks, sometimes months, it's often in the wrong format or has errors.

When using email to collect documents, there are often issues with large attachments not working or emails going missing. Large email trails are also hard to manage.

Content Snare enables you to improve the collection process to get the information you need on time, without email. It automatically reminds stakeholders to save you hours of wasted admin time.
